Product Specifications:
| Mount | 1913 Picatinny, direct attach |
| Orientation | Vertical |
| Interface | Silicone anti-scratch layer |
| Texture | Stippled side panels, ribbed lower body |
| Hardware | Picatinny installation hardware included |
| Material | High Strength Polymer |
| Height | 80 mm (3.15 in) |
| Length | 42 mm (1.65 in) |
| Width | 25 mm (0.98 in) |
| Finishes | Black, Tan, White |
| Manufactured in | Austin, Texas |
